该文章讲解了创建时间及修改时间如何通过函数自动填充,并演示了以下几种方式实现列自动填充创建时间及修改时间: 创建表时设置字段为自动更新时间列。 添加新字段为自动更新时间列。 更新已有字段为自动更新时间列。 通过navicat设置字段为自动更新时间列。 函数讲解: CURRENT_TIMESTAMP表示插入新行时,该列将自动设置为当前时间,create_time设置了默认值为CUR
Mysql
2024年05月31日 149
存储引擎 本文介绍默认存储引擎WiredTiger WiredTiger架构 WiredTiger的写操作会先写入Cache,并持久化到WAL(Write ahead log),每60s会做一次Checkpoint,将当前的数据持久化,每,产生一个新的快照。Wiredtiger连接初始化时,首先将数据恢复至最新的快照状态,然后根据Checkpoint恢复数据,以保证存储可靠性 btr
MongoDB
2024年05月31日 102
MySQL用分隔符分隔字符串 使用 可以使用如下函数 i.final_car_type 即 需要分隔的字符串 ’ ’ 即 用空格分隔该字符串 1 即:取出该空格之前的所有字符 如果count为正数,那么所得结果为从左到右数第N个分隔符左侧的所有内容。如果为负数,则表示从右边开始计算,取第N个分隔符右侧的所有内容 效果 如果count 是1 表里数据:
Mysql
2024年05月29日 127
SQLServer
2024年05月29日 130
安装好MongoDB6.0 之后 环境变量也配完了 window+R 打开了一个cmd窗口,输入mongo 命令: 报错:'mongo' 不是内部或外部命令,也不是可运行的程序 或批处理文件。 出现以上的问题原因在于,MongoDB6.0以后做出了改变,MongoDB6不再默认安装shell工具--------Mongosh。 因此需要再安装shell--下载地址:MongoDB S
MongoDB
2024年05月28日 157
Redis
2024年05月27日 146
如何在命令行中测试MySQL连接的备份和恢复性能? MySQL是一款常用的关系型数据库管理系统,多用于存储和管理大量结构化数据。在日常使用MySQL时,备份和恢复是非常重要的操作,以确保数据的安全性和可靠性。为了确保备份和恢复的性能能够满足需求,我们可以在命令行中进行性能测试。 以下将介绍如何在命令行中测试MySQL连接的备份和恢复性能。 一、安装MySQL 首先,确保已经在计算机上安装了MySQ
Mysql
2024年05月26日 150
无法登录 MySQL 服务器 MySQL 是一款广泛应用于各种 Web 应用中的关系型数据库系统,它为用户提供了稳定、高效的数据管理功能。但是,有时我们会遇到登录 MySQL 服务器的问题,甚至出现无法登录的情况。这将极大地影响我们的工作和生产效率。 本文将探讨可能导致无法登录 MySQL 服务器的原因,并提供一些解决方案让你能够快速解决这个问题。 用户名和密码错误登录 MySQL 服务器时,最常
Mysql
2024年05月24日 130
1 背景 在讲述分布式事务的概念之前,我们先来回顾下事务相关的一些概念。 1.1 事务的基本概念 就是一个程序执行单元,里面的操作要么全部执行成功,要么全部执行失败,不允许只成功一半另外一半执行失败的事情发生。例如一段事务代码做了两次数据库更新操作,那么这两次数据库操作要么全部执行成功,要么全部回滚。 1.2 事务的基本特性 我们知道事务有4个非常重要的特性,即我们常说的(ACID)。 Atom
Mysql
2024年05月24日 118
这篇文章主要介绍“mysql跨平台指的是什么”的相关知识,小编通过实际案例向大家展示操作过程,操作方法简单快捷,实用性强,希望这篇“mysql跨平台指的是什么”文章能帮助大家解决问题。 mysql跨平台指的是Windows、Linux和Mac共同用一套Mysql配置包括所有用户和数据库等;mysql既能够作为一个单独的应用程序应用在客户端服务器网络环境中,也能够作为
Mysql
2024年05月21日 136